Understanding Treadmills: Types, Benefits, and Considerations
Treadmills have actually become an integral part of physical fitness culture, offering a hassle-free service for individuals looking for to improve their cardiovascular physical fitness without the need for outdoor areas or weather condition factors to consider. With a selection of features and models readily available, potential buyers should be educated to make the very best decision. This short article intends to provide an extensive summary of treadmills, consisting of the various types, advantages, and factors to consider when buying one.
The Different Types of Treadmills1. Handbook Treadmills
Manual treadmills are powered by the user instead of an electric motor. They require no electricity and normally include a simple design with fewer moving parts.
Advantages of Manual Treadmills:Cost-effectivePortable and lightweightNo dependence on electricityDrawbacks:Limited featuresGenerally lack incline choices2. Motorized Treadmills
Motorized treadmills are the most typical type, powered by an electric motor. They typically provide different features such as programmable exercise routines, adjustable slopes, and higher weight capacities.
Advantages of Motorized Treadmills:Smooth operation and consistent tractionVersatile with sophisticated features for diverse workoutsOptions for incline and decrease settingsDisadvantages:Higher cost compared to manual treadmillsRequire electrical power and might increase electric expenses3. Folding Treadmills
Folding treadmills are designed for easy storage, making them ideal for those with minimal area.
Advantages of Folding Treadmills:Space-saving styleEasy to transfer and storeAppropriate for home usage where space is at a premiumDisadvantages:Typically might have a smaller running surface areaWeight limitation may be lower than non-folding models4. Business Treadmills
These treadmills are constructed for durability and performance, usually discovered in health clubs and fitness centers. They are created for high use rates and featured sophisticated functions.

Treadmills offer various benefits for people wanting to improve their physical fitness levels or preserve an athletic routine.
1. Convenience
Owning a treadmill permits users to exercise at their own schedule, eliminating dependence on climate condition. It offers versatility, as exercises can take place day or night.
2. Customizable Workouts
Many modern-day treadmills include personalized programs to accommodate beginners and seasoned professional athletes. Users can change speed, incline, and exercise duration to optimize the effectiveness of their sessions.
3. Tracking Progress
Most treadmills come geared up with digital displays that record important statistics such as distance, speed, calories burned, and heart rate. Monitoring this information helps users track their physical fitness development with time.
4. Reduced Impact
Treadmills frequently provide a cushioned surface area that can reduce joint impact compared to operating on tough outdoor surfaces, making them an appropriate alternative for individuals with joint concerns or those recuperating from injuries.
5. Range of Workouts
Users can engage in various exercises on a treadmill, from walking and running to interval training and speed work. Some machines even use built-in courses that simulate outside surfaces.

What is the average lifespan of a treadmill?
Generally, a high-quality treadmill can last between 7 to 12 years, depending upon usage, upkeep, and construct quality.
2. What is the best treadmill brand name?
Popular brand names include NordicTrack, Sole Fitness, Precor, and LifeSpan, each understood for their quality and customer complete satisfaction.
3. Can I utilize a treadmill for walking?
Yes, treadmills are best for walking, running, or running, making them flexible for users of all physical fitness levels.
4. How frequently should I service my treadmill?
Routine maintenance is typically suggested every 6 months to make sure ideal performance and longevity.
5. Is it okay to work on a treadmill every day?
While working on a treadmill daily is acceptable for some, it's sensible to incorporate rest days or alternate exercises to prevent potential overuse injuries.
